[问题] 求储存R list的好方法

楼主: AmigoSafin   2018-08-05 04:55:42
[问题类型]:
请把以下不需要的部份删除
程式咨询(我想用R 做某件事情,但是我不知道要怎么用R 写出来)
[软件熟悉度]:
入门(写过其他程式,只是对语法不熟悉)
[问题叙述]:
大家好
我使用search_tweets找了25,000个与Pandora有关的tweets,
我是新手 所以在网络上看看能做些什么
我看到plain_text以及stopwords这两个functions
所以用plain_text抓2500个text
想要分析stopwords
我有两个问题,
首先我找到了许多text
因为数量太多
没办法在console里面都列出来
但是我希望将他们另存下来
我用了 stop.df <- as.dataframe
或者 write.table/ write csv
都不成功 并不是有error message
而是那个档案里面 就只有我为这个资料夹设置的档名而已
我用的code为:
tokenize_words(plain.text, stopwords = stopwords::stopwords("en"))
stop.sp <- tokenize_words(plain.text, stopwords = stopwords::stopwords("en"))
所以我想做的是把 stop.sp这个list存下来
我就可以有很完整的2500笔资料
但我用了as.data.frame or save.csv都有error
> stop.sp.df <- as.data.frame(stop.sp)
Error in (function (..., row.names = NULL,
check.rows = FALSE, check.names = TRUE, :
arguments imply differing number of rows: 7, 16, 13, 28, 25, 26, 22, 18,
10, 27, 31, 33, 15, 14, 21, 20, 30, 19, 8, 17, 12, 29, 23, 6, 24, 32, 9, 39,
11, 36, 5, 38, 3, 4, 35, 37, 2, 34, 40, 41
我又试了write.table 以及以下
## Trying saving R object
save(stop.sp, list = character(),
file = stop("stopword_Spotify.txt"),
ascii = FALSE, version = NULL, envir = parent.frame(),
compress = isTRUE(!ascii), compression_level,
eval.promises = TRUE, precheck = TRUE)
得到error 显示compression_level not found
请问大家有没有好用的存下R产出的资料的好方法?
谢谢大家~
关键字:
Twitter
Text_mining
session_info ()
setting value
version R version 3.5.1 (2018-07-02)
system x86_64, darwin15.6.0
ui RStudio (1.1.456)
language (EN)
collate en_AU.UTF-8
tz America/New_York
date 2018-08-04
作者: celestialgod (天)   2018-08-05 06:18:00
试试看data.table的as.data.tabledata.table处理这类资料 通常都能转
楼主: AmigoSafin   2018-08-06 12:07:00
好的 感谢您~~

Links booklink

Contact Us: admin [ a t ] ucptt.com